Kforce (KFRC) to Report Q3 Earnings: Will it Disappoint?

Read MoreHide Full Article

Staffing company Kforce Inc. (KFRC - Free Report) is scheduled to report third-quarter 2016 results after the market closes on Nov 1.

In the last reported quarter, Kforce managed to marginally beat earnings by a penny. Kforce has a lackluster earnings track record for the past few quarters, beating earnings estimates in two of the trailing four quarters with an average negative earnings surprise of 0.41%.

Factors to Consider 

Kforce provides professional and technical specialty staffing services and solutions globally. The company is in a restructuring mode as it continues to divest non-core operations and invest the proceeds in higher-growth markets.

For the third quarter, KForce expects secular drivers for technology investments which include mobility, cloud computing, cyber security, ecommerce, digital marketing and Big Data. Most companies aim to leverage technology for efficiency gains to contribute towards demand for technology resources. Advancements in these areas are likely to remain critical across all industries for meeting evolving customer expectations. The fall in supply of these resources and the requirement for specialized skill sets in such project-oriented discipline will remain a challenge for the company.

Employers are also becoming increasingly uncertain about the near-term prospects. While the company continues to witness record levels of job orders, productivity levels of their associates have declined. These dynamics might dampen growth rates across the sector, as the company expects to see slower growth rate in the third quarter. However, the secular drivers should be sufficient to sustain a positive demand environment over the longer term.

The company’s business is subject to government regulations and licensing and the failure to obtain all necessary licenses or approvals could adversely affect Kforce’s financial results. In addition, softness in the labor market and increased competitive pressure remain concerns for the company.

Due to a challenging macroeconomic environment, Kforce has been facing significant declines in a few of its largest clients over the past few quarters. Business disruption and internal organizational challenges faced by these clients have impacted Kforce’s overall revenues and is likely to remain concerns in the impending quarter as well.

For the third quarter, the company expects revenues to be in the range of $335 million to $339 million with earnings in the range of 41 cents to 43 cents per share.
